New Showbiz Analysis

Schrille Nacht is a character-driven anthology of seven short stories set during the Christmas season. While the episodic structure allows for various character studies, the film operates within conventional comedic frameworks rather than intentionally challenging social hierarchies. The ensemble cast offers a moderate level of inclusion, featuring a balanced mix of male and female performers and some ethnic diversity. However, the narrative lacks clear evidence of deeper social critiques or the active deconstruction of social hierarchies. Ultimately, the film presents as a standard episodic comedy without specific plot details indicating deeper social critiques.

Official Synopsis

On December 24, in the middle of the supposedly quietest time of the year, anything is possible! And this is exactly what the episodic film "Schrille Nacht" tells in seven short stories.
